Question
Boojho made an electromagnet by winding 50 turns of wire over an iron screw. Paheli also made an electromagnet by winding 100 turns over a similar iron screw. Which electromagnet will attract more pins? Give reason.

Solution
Paheli’s electromagnet will attract more pins as it has more number of turns of wire on it and thus a stronger electromagnet.
